December 14, (THEWILL) — Paris Saint-Germain earned a 3-2 victory at Stade Saint-Symphorien to claim top position in Ligue 1, withstanding a spirited late challenge from Metz.

The reigning champions established control through Goncalo Ramos, who headed home from Lee Kang-in’s cross after 31 minutes, before Quentin Ndjantou converted Ibrahim Mbaye’s low delivery moments later.

Jessy Deminguet reduced the deficit before half-time, striking a rebound from the edge of the area after Habib Diallo’s effort was blocked.

Desire Doue, making his first Ligue 1 appearance since sustaining a hamstring injury in October, extended PSG’s advantage past the hour mark with a composed finish following Mbaye’s through ball.

The forward’s clinical strike restored the two-goal cushion that had been threatened by Metz’s first-half response.

Mbaye hit the woodwork before Doue saw a curling attempt pushed around the post by the Metz goalkeeper.

Giorgi Tsitaishvili scored in the 80th minute to set up a tense conclusion, but Luis Enrique’s side held firm to claim all three points.

The victory lifted PSG above Lens in the table, with their rivals scheduled to face Nice on Sunday. The result maintains the champions’ pursuit of another domestic title despite being forced to defend their lead in the closing stages.
